Let’s get on to a little food talk now. Recently, I tried out a healthy starter with baby potatoes. I know potatoes and healthy don’t go together for most people. But that’s a myth, thanks to the unhealthy way in which most people cook potatoes. We love to deep fry it and make French Fries or Potato Wedges and worse, dip it in melted cheese. Some even love to sprinkle chat masala, salt and chilli powder on French fries and then stuff it in poories. Now that’s doubly sinful and has gone a long way in giving potatoes a bad rep.

Get Creative
Baked Jacket Potatoes with a sprinkling of a wee bit of salt, pepper and grated cheese is not unhealthy. Or try making a nice potato starter with baby potatoes without removing their skin. The potato is such a versatile vegetable, you don’t need to shun it at all if you cook it right. I even like to heat 1 tbsp oil and season it with ½ tsp mustard seeds. Then I add slit green chilies and about 1 bowl of coriander or mint leaves. I stir fry the leaves till almost crisp, add salt and then add boiled and diced potatoes with their skin intact. Just stir fry for some time and cover it so that the fragrance and flavor of the leaves are absorbed really well. Then I sauté it again for 5 to 10 mins and enjoy it with hot chapattis.
